What are the responsibilities and job description for the Optician position at Mann Eye Institute?
Discover the rewarding opportunity of being an Optician at Mann Eye Institute. Our Bay City Clinic is seeking an individual who share our passion for improving lives through enhanced vision and fashionable eyewear.
As our Optician, your mission is to understand the unique visual requirements of our patients and provide personalized product recommendations that cater to their daily needs. It's not just about clear sight – it's about helping them look and feel their best with well-fitting, fashionable frames. To excel in this role, you'll need motivation, boundless energy, a knack for teamwork, sales skills, and experience in optics. Mann Eye Institute stands committed to nurturing your expertise, encouraging you to elevate your skills through our ABO Certification Reimbursement Program.
Optician Qualifications:
- 2 years of Experience as Optician
- ABO Certified-Preferred
- Proficient with Manual Lensometer-Required
- Solid Lens portfolio knowledge with either Essilor or Zeiss products
- Dynamic Personality-goal driven
Hours of Operation: Monday - Thursday 8:00am - 5:00pm; Friday 8:00am - 2:00pm
Pay: Starting pay $18.00 Commission
